Since being elected four years ago as your Councillor, it has been my honour to serve constituents in the Ward where I was born and raised as the only child of two loving, hard working parents. Truro is so important to me and Ward 3 is part of my history and who I am.
Six years ago, as a founder of the non-profit East End Community Association, our four members have grown to over a thousand, dealing with neighbourhood concerns, unsightly properties and community engagement. Each month my Councillor Update is sent to those on my mailing list. Communication is so important as we move forward in the days, weeks, months and years ahead.
Together we have seen safer neighborhoods, home improvements, derelict properties either cleaned up or demolished, paving of streets and sidewalks, the current relocation of scrap metal from John Ross and Sons to the Industrial Park, a sense of renewed community pride, enhancements to Victoria Park and fundraising of nearly $50,000 for the Herb Peppard Park, new home construction, bike and walking trails, supporting our local business community and working to preserve greenspace.
There is still so much to accomplish with our streets and sidewalks, the business sector in these ever changing times, housing issues, unsightly premises, vacant properties, streetscapes, healthy and safe neighborhoods, youth engagement, diversity, promoting Truro to the world, celebrating our heritage and safety for seniors. Many of our streets and sidewalks have not been upgraded for decades and things are now moving forward like Wood Street, Palmer Street, Brunswick Street and the list goes on.
